  21. Doing it 5 times. Oh, and it more than equals it. No he didn't, he won the FA Cup. And let's face it, how he conquered Old Etonians, Blackburn Olympic and Darwen, I'll never know ! As you'd know if you'd bothered to read FLB's excellent post, the FA Cup was the premier competition back then. And those clubs you mentioned were the equivalent to the likes of Arsenal, Chelsea and Man Utd today. I'm not going to carry on as I don't want to be accused of "negative posting" again. All I'll say is that Forrest was the best midfielder in the country at the time, he won the most prestigious competition in the country at the time 5 times for his hometown club, and was a regular for his national side. Sherwood, although a good player, wasn't even the best midfielder at the club and never played for England during his time at the Rovers.
